Best Medigap Plans – 2026 Guide to Coverage and Savings

Medigap plans, also known as Medicare Supplement Insurance, help cover costs not fully paid by Original Medicare, such as copayments, coinsurance, and deductibles. According to recent studies, nearly 30% of Medicare beneficiaries face out-of-pocket expenses exceeding $3,000 annually. best Medigap plans provide a financial safety net, allowing seniors to access necessary healthcare services without worrying about unexpected costs.
Which Medigap Plans Are Considered the Best in 2026?
For 2026, Plans G, N, and F remain the top choices for Medicare beneficiaries. Plan G covers most expenses except the Medicare Part B deductible and is the most popular new enrollment option, with surveys showing over 40% of beneficiaries selecting it. Plan N offers lower premiums with some cost-sharing, appealing to individuals who want coverage without high monthly payments. Although Plan F provides full coverage, it is only available to those who were eligible for Medicare before 2020. Market trends indicate that Plan G is favored for its balance between comprehensive coverage and predictable costs.
How Do Costs Differ Across Medigap Plans?
Monthly premiums vary by plan type, age, and location. On average, Plan N premiums are lower, ranging from $120 to $160, while Plan G averages between $180 and $220. Plan F premiums are generally higher due to full coverage benefits. Data from healthcare cost surveys reveal that choosing a plan with slightly higher monthly premiums can lead to significant long-term savings by reducing the risk of high out-of-pocket medical expenses.
Who Benefits Most From Medigap Plans?
Medigap plans are particularly beneficial for seniors with chronic conditions, frequent doctor visits, or higher healthcare needs. Studies show that beneficiaries with comprehensive coverage like Plan G report greater satisfaction and fewer financial surprises compared to those relying solely on Original Medicare. Additionally, Plan N is suitable for individuals who prefer moderate coverage and lower monthly payments while still protecting against most major medical costs.
